Our Texas Hill Country Winery in Bend, Texas was built just in time for the 1999 harvest.
With our new permit, we began to sell our 1998 wines (made at Texas Hill Vineyard’s facility, thanks to our friends Gary and Kathy Gilstrap), and to process our estate grapes for the first time at Alamosa Wine Cellars. The winery was solely a production facility at first, but as the law changed to allow wineries in “dry” precincts to sell wines retail, we began to sell to visitors. Soon there was a need for a proper tasting room, so in 2004 we completed an addition to our winery.
Now the tasting room is the focal point of the winery with a wide veranda, antique fixtures and a stone fireplace. The bar is a fixture from the mercantile store owned and operated by Karen’s parents. Norman and Vivian Billings ran “Billings of Nixon” Department Store for over 50 years in Nixon, Texas. Other antiques from the store are also in use in the tasting room. The San Saba Sandstones used in the fireplace and for the rock trim on the exterior came from a ranch just a few miles away.
